The Mercedes-Benz 2058607500 front left seat belt is an essential safety component designed for use in select Mercedes-Benz models from the 2017 and 2018 C-Class, including the C300, C43, and C63. This belt is engineered to provide optimal protection during a collision, ensuring the driver's or front passenger's safety.
The Mercedes-Benz front left seat belt is a 3-point design, featuring an adjustable retractor that allows users to customize the belt's length for a perfect fit. The belt's sturdy metal buckle ensures a secure connection, while the comfortably padded shoulder pad adds a touch of luxury and comfort to the driving experience.
This seat belt is equipped with advanced safety features, such as a pre-tensioner system and force limiter. In the event of a collision, the pre-tensioner system tightens the belt to its maximum capacity, reducing the distance between the belt and the occupant, while the force limiter ensures that the belt does not apply excessive force to the occupant's chest.
The Mercedes-Benz front left seat belt also includes an automatic pretensioning function, which is activated during a frontal collision. This feature reduces the time it takes for the belt to reach its full tightness, ensuring that the occupant is securely restrained during the impact.
